The Rise of Mythology in Digital Slots
Mythological themes have long served as fertile ground for storytelling, offering intricate mythos and characters that lend themselves naturally to game design. Historically, ancient civilizations like Greece, Egypt, and Norse cultures have provided mythic material that evokes wonder and curiosity. Digital slot developers, recognizing this cultural richness, have incorporated such themes into their products to evoke an emotional connection and elevate engagement levels.
For example, games like Gates of Olympus embody this approach by presenting players with a world where gods and mythic entities intertwine within a modern gaming context. The game’s visual aesthetics, which feature shimmering gold and mystical symbols, create a sense of grandeur and adventure. This thematic depth is supported by mechanics inspired by storytelling, such as special features triggered by mythic symbols or divine interventions, making gameplay more rewarding and character-driven.

Design Elements and Mechanics in Mythology Slot Games
Modern mythology slots leverage a combination of storytelling, visual art, and innovative mechanics. Features such as expanding symbols, free spins, and multipliers often integrate mythic motifs to create a cohesive experience. Developers also utilize dynamic backgrounds and animations to evoke the lore’s atmosphere, heightening immersion.
